Chapter 97 Latest Deployment
Wang, the adjutant, had been with Commander Tang for several years, so Commander Tang was able to listen to what he said.
After a moment of contemplation, Commander Tang sighed and said softly.
“Lieutenant Wang, you’re right. This Dragon Flame unit is very mysterious. Rumor has it that they only have eight hundred men.”
"But since they suddenly appeared on the Shanghai battlefield, they not only sank four Japanese aircraft carriers, but also annihilated several Japanese regiments."
“Last night, he actually managed to break through several security lines at headquarters and enter my study without anyone noticing.”
"Judging from this, it's not an exaggeration to say that he really wanted to kill me."
At this moment, Lieutenant Wang tentatively asked, "Commander, do you intend to strike first and eliminate this Long Fei?"
Commander Tang shook his head: "No, although Long Fei's actions are unorthodox, his starting point is good. He threatened me for the safety of the people in the city and the troops guarding the city."
"That's enough. I, Tang Shengzhi, don't want to bear a lifetime of infamy, nor do I want my descendants to live in shame amidst the scorn and condemnation of the people."
"Lieutenant Wang, keep an eye on the docks during this time. Also, bring a few anti-aircraft guns from the city over there, so the Japanese won't blow up the pontoon bridge."
Unexpectedly, Lieutenant Wang responded with a smile.
"Commander, I don't think it's necessary to move the anti-aircraft guns over there."
"Oh...why?"
"Commander, five Japanese bombers are coming from the north today, preparing to bomb targets in the city."
"And guess what happened?"
"What?" Commander Tang asked curiously.
"As a result, they were all destroyed by Long Fei's subordinates over the Xiaguan Wharf."
"What? Are they that powerful?"
Lieutenant Wang continued, "Commander, that's not all. The Japanese also sent more than twenty planes from the east and south today to bomb us, but without exception, they were all shot down by Long Fei's men."
"Many National Army troops defending the city witnessed firsthand the valor of the Longyan troops, which greatly boosted the morale and fighting spirit of all units."
At this moment, Commander Tang's feelings towards Long Fei had completely transformed from fear and awe to admiration.
"It seems that the Dragon Flame Unit is indeed as they say. If our National Army had more units like this, the Battle of Shanghai would not have been such a disastrous defeat."
After leaving Commander Tang's headquarters, Long Fei immediately returned to his post with Xie Qiang.
Now that the Japanese have begun their attack on the outskirts of Nanjing, Long Fei needs to make corresponding deployments to assist the Nationalist troops defending the city.
As soon as he returned to his post, Xu Peng happily reported to him.
"Commander, the anti-aircraft team you set up has achieved great success today, shooting down 24 Japanese bombers and fighters."
Long Fei was naturally very satisfied with this result. His original purpose in applying for anti-aircraft missiles from the system was to reduce the Japanese air superiority to zero during the Battle of Nanjing.
"That's right. The air defense team at Shimonoseki Wharf also shot down five Japanese bombers, but I made some oversights in the deployment."
"I did not set up an air defense missile site north of Nanjing. You need to make adjustments immediately to fill this gap."
Xu Peng immediately nodded in agreement and asked, "No problem, I'll make the adjustments in a bit. Commander, why did you rush back in such a hurry? Is something wrong?"
Long Fei nodded and said, "Immediately convene a meeting of officers at the company level and above. I have a combat mission to issue."
A few minutes later, everyone gathered in Longfei's tent and began a meeting.
"Today, the Japanese have begun to attack the outer positions of Nanjing. We can now rely on the 'Hidden Blade' anti-aircraft missile to make the Japanese lose their air superiority."
"Therefore, the biggest threat to the front-line defenders right now comes from the Japanese armored and artillery units."
"My latest deployment is that the Japanese armored forces will be dealt with by Tiger tanks, Wespe self-propelled guns, and Katyusha rocket launchers."
"As for the Japanese artillery units, we immediately dispatched several special operations teams, each consisting of thirteen people, equipped with radios, to disguise themselves as Japanese troops."
"Tonight, under the cover of darkness, we will secretly infiltrate behind the Japanese lines through the Nationalist army's positions."
"The special operations team has two missions. First, to find out the Japanese artillery positions and send back their coordinates as soon as possible."
"The second is to snipe as many Japanese officers of all ranks as possible while ensuring one's own safety."
"Our special operations battalion's advantage lies in infiltration, sabotage, decapitation strikes, and reconnaissance."
"The remaining personnel were to be either prepared to launch artillery attacks against the Japanese or to be ready to reinforce the Nationalist troops."
Finally, Long Fei added: "Today is December 5th. Regardless of the mission's success, all special operations teams must return to the city by the night of the 9th or the early morning of the 10th."
Finally, after discussion, it was decided to send out ten special operations teams, each led by a platoon leader.
Next, Long Fei assigned temporary tasks to the various cadres in the regiment.
Liu Wei and Xu Peng were in charge of the troops when Long Fei left.
Gao Hong was in charge of communications between the communications platoon and various squads as well as the Nationalist Army units.
Ma Xu is in charge of commanding the air defense missile force.
Liu Yuqing led the new battalion to prepare for battle.
Xie Qiang was responsible for leading the remaining soldiers of the company to guard the Xiaguan Wharf with Long Fei, ensuring the progress and safety of the pontoon bridge project.
The other company commanders led their respective companies and stood by at any time.
On the Japanese side, General Matsui received a report from the Air Force that none of the planes that took off today had returned.
This gave Admiral Matsui a real fright. So many planes hadn't returned; had they been shot down by the Chinese army?
In order to find out the cause, and also to be on the safe side, Admiral Matsui ordered the air force to suspend its participation in the battle.
At the same time, the Air Force dispatched two reconnaissance aircraft to Nanjing to investigate the situation.
Soon, two Japanese reconnaissance planes took off one after the other.
The Japanese pilots were cunning; the two planes maintained a distance of several kilometers as they flew towards Nanjing.
As a result, after the air defense team fired a missile and shot down the first reconnaissance plane.
Seeing that the situation was not good, the reconnaissance plane behind immediately changed course and fled.
Although the "Hidden Blade" anti-aircraft missile was highly effective against old-fashioned aircraft from World War II, its range was limited to only two kilometers.
So they could only watch helplessly as the Japanese planes escaped.
After the Japanese reconnaissance plane returned to base and landed, the pilot was still in shock.
It took a long time for him to slowly recover, and then he hurriedly gave a report.
When General Matsui heard the report, he couldn't believe it.
"What?! Are the Chinese army's anti-aircraft guns that powerful? They actually shot down our reconnaissance plane with a single shot?"
General Matsui had just received a report from the front lines that the attacking troops had encountered fierce resistance from the Chinese army and suffered heavy casualties.
The report also stated that the fortifications built by the Chinese army were very solid and could not be destroyed by their artillery.
Therefore, a request was made to dispatch air force to bomb the positions of the Chinese army.
Now that dozens of aircraft have most likely been shot down, Admiral Matsui is in a dilemma, unsure whether he should continue to force the air force to fight.
